Pronunciation: /ˈdiːnʃɪp/

noun

Etymology: Etymology tree English dean Proto-Germanic *skapjaną Proto-Germanic *-skapiz Proto-West Germanic *-skapi Old English -sċiepe Middle English -schipe English -ship English deanship From dean + -ship.

  1. The position or role of a dean.
